How To Choose The Best Moisturizer For Combination Sensitive Skin
You need a formula that hydrates dry patches without feeding oily zones — and does it without a single irritating ingredient. Here are the three factors that separate a calming, effective moisturizer from one that causes redness or breakouts.
Texture & Absorption Speed
A gel or light lotion absorbs within seconds and leaves no greasy film. Thick creams often sit on top of the skin, clogging pores in the T-zone while failing to penetrate drier areas. Look for “oil-free,” “non-comedogenic,” and “fast-absorbing” labels to ensure compatibility.
Barrier-Supporting Ingredients
Ceramides (types 1, 3, and 6-II), snail mucin, hyaluronic acid, and peptides strengthen the skin’s natural shield. These compounds lock in moisture and reduce transepidermal water loss, which calms redness and prevents reactive flare-ups.
Irritant-Free Formulation
Fragrance, essential oils, alcohol, and harsh preservatives are the top triggers for sensitive skin. Stick to dermatologist-tested, hypoallergenic products free of dyes, parabens, sulfates, and masking fragrance. Clinical patch testing is a strong indicator of safety.

1. Vanicream Daily Facial Moisturizer
Vanicream’s formulation is the dermatologist-recommended benchmark for sensitive skin for a reason. It combines five types of ceramides with hyaluronic acid, squalane, and glycerin to restore the lipid barrier without any common chemical irritants — no dyes, fragrance, lanolin, or parabens. The lightweight, creamy texture absorbs fully in under a minute, leaving a healthy, non-greasy glow that sits perfectly under makeup or sunscreen.
Customer feedback highlights its versatility: users with acne-prone, combination, and even perimenopausal skin report zero stinging or breakouts. The two-pack offers excellent value for daily use, making it a long-term staple rather than a short-term experiment. Its non-comedogenic claim holds up across diverse climates and skin states.
The lack of masking fragrance means there is no smell at all — a non-negotiable for those whose skin reacts to even “natural” scents. Vanicream’s clinical testing and strong dermatologist endorsements confirm it as the safest starting point for reactive combination skin.

2. COSRX Snail Mucin 92% Face Moisturizer
COSRX’s gel cream uses a 92% concentration of snail secretion filtrate — a biocompatible ingredient rich in collagen, elastin, glycolic acid, and allantoin that soothes irritation while gently exfoliating. The gel texture feels slightly tacky on initial application but dries down to a smooth, dewy finish that works well under makeup. This is a restorative moisturizer aimed at repairing damaged barriers, not just hydrating the surface.
Users with rosacea, eczema, and general sensitivity praise its ability to calm redness overnight without triggering breakouts. The formula is hypoallergenic, dermatologist-tested, and 100% natural in origin — no animals are harmed during mucin collection. It performs especially well in moderate to humid climates, where heavier creams would cause congestion.
The snail mucin acts as a humectant and mild exfoliant simultaneously, making it a multi-tasking choice for those who want both moisture and gentle renewal. A patch test is recommended before full-face use, especially if you are new to snail-derived ingredients.

4. Illiyoon Ceramide Ato Soothing Gel
Illiyoon’s Ato Soothing Gel delivers a cooling, oil-free hydration experience backed by clinical data: it reduces skin temperature by 9.6 degrees within ten minutes while boosting moisture levels by 85 percent. The key actives are ferment-originated ceramide for moisturizing and sugar beet-derived amino acid for soothing — a clean, natural formulation free of silicone oil, mineral oil, and ten other common irritants. The gel texture feels weightless and refreshing, almost like a water cream.
Users with oily-combination skin and heat-induced redness report instant relief, especially during summer or after exercise. The 5.9-ounce squeeze bottle provides generous value — a single pump covers the entire face. It layers effortlessly under sunscreen or makeup, though it can leave a slightly tacky film that takes a minute to dry completely.
The Illiyoon gel is also approved for use on babies and adults, underscoring its gentle credentials. It is unscented and vegan, making it a reliable daily moisturizer for those who prioritize minimal ingredient lists and mild textures.
